1.0 Introduction
The Labnet MultiGene™ OptiMax is a powerful, reliable, and affordable thermal cycler. It is equipped with a gradient function that
enables the user to set a maximum 24°C temperature gradient between the BLOCK #1 to BLOCK #6 (16-well/block).

1.1 Features
Easy-to-operate slide and lever type lid which prevents accidental skin burn.
Large LCD panel enhances visibility and ease-of-operation.
Graphic display makes programming quick and simple.
Simple and easy to use graphical interface.
Extended Temperature return function that makes touch down possible.
Gradient function enables optimization of annealing temperatures.
Preset protocols that make starting amplification easier.
Air intake vents on the front and sides and exhaust vents on the rear that reduce heat-based interference with other equipment.
Interchangeable blocks.
Automatically creates operating history and error logs.
Heated lid to prevent condensation.
Robust and attractive design.
Auto restart after power failure.

3.0 Safety Information
Before using the Labnet MultiGene OptiMax thermal cycler for the first time, please read this entire instruction manual carefully.
To guarantee problem-free, safe operation of the thermal cycler, it is essential to observe the following points.
Do not use the machine in a potentially explosive environment or with potentially explosive chemicals.
Install the machine in a location free of excessive dust.
Avoid placing the machine in direct sunlight.
Choose a flat, stable surface capable of withstanding the weight of the machine.
Install the machine in room temperature 15°C to 30°C, relative humidity 20% to 80%.
DO NOT block the air vents.
Keep the side and rear of the machine at least 30 cm from the wall or other machines.
Make sure the power source conforms to the required power supply specifications.
To avoid electric shock, make sure the machine is plugged into a grounded electrical outlet.
Do not allow water or any foreign objects to enter the various openings of the machine.
Switch off the machine before cleaning or performing service on the machine, such as replacing the fuses.
Repairs should be carried out by authorized service personnel only.
